对称密码体制和非对称密码体制 一、对称加密 (Symmetric Key Encryption) 对称加密是最快速、最简单的一种加密方式,加密(encryption)与解密(decryption)用的是同样的密钥(secret key)。对称加密有很多种算法 ...
对称密钥密码体制又称单密钥密码体制,是指加密密钥和解密密钥相同的密码体制。这种密码体制的保密性主要取决于对密钥的保密,其加密和解密算法是公开的。要保证对称密钥密码体制的安全性,其加密算法必须足够复杂,同时其密钥必须保密并且有足够大的密钥空间,从而使得攻击者在截取密文和知道加密算法的情况下,仍然无法还原出明文。最有影响的对称密钥密码体制是 年美国国家标准局颁布的数据加密标准DES。 ...
2019-03-07 21:58 0 3065 推荐指数:
对称密码体制和非对称密码体制 一、对称加密 (Symmetric Key Encryption) 对称加密是最快速、最简单的一种加密方式,加密(encryption)与解密(decryption)用的是同样的密钥(secret key)。对称加密有很多种算法 ...
背包问题介绍: 给定一些物体,每个物体有不同的重量,是否有可能将这些物体放入一个背包,使背包的重量等于一个给定的值。 背包算法为第一个推广的公开密钥加密算法。 虽然后来发现这个算法不安全,但仍值得研究,因为它表示了如何将NP完全问题用于公开密钥算法(好吧,这个我不知道是什么 ...
Maven的主要特点 Maven -主要特点 那么,Maven 和 Ant 有什么不同呢?在回答这个问题以前,首先要强调一点:Maven 和 Ant 针对构建问题的两个不同方面。Ant ...
javascript脚本语言的主要特点: 1、解释性:javascript是一种解释语言,源代码不需要经过编译,直接在浏览器上运行时被解释。 2、基于对象:javascripth是一种基于对象的语言,能运用自己已经创建了的对象,许多功能可以来自于脚本环境中对象的方法与脚本的相互作用 ...
分组密码是将明文消息编码表示后的数字序列划分成长为n的组,每个组(可称为长度为n的矢量)分别在密钥控制下变换成等长的输出数字序列。 其加密函数E:V_n × K → V_m。 其中V_n和V_m分别为n维和m维的矢量空间,K为密钥空间。它与流密码不同之处在于输出的每一位数字不是只与相应时刻输入 ...
HTTP主要特点 简述 HTTP属于应用层协议,一个基于请求响应模块的无状态的应用层协议。 常基于TCP的连接方式; 绝大多数的web开发都是构建在HTTP之上的web应用 特点 (1)支持客户端/服务器模式 HTTP工作于客户端服务端的架构之上,浏览器作为客户端通过url ...
javascript脚本语言的主要特点: 1、解释性:javascript是一种解释语言,源代码不需要经过编译,直接在浏览器上运行时被解释。 2、基于对象:javascripth是一种基于对象的语言,能运用自己已经创建了的对象, 许多功能可以来 ...
资源分配给进程,同一进程的所有线程共享该进程的所有资源。 同一进程中的多个线程共享代码段(代码和常量),数据段(全局变量和静态变量),扩展段(堆存储)。 但是每个线程拥有自己的栈段,栈段又叫运行时段, ...